黄色网址大全免费-黄色网址你懂得-黄色网址你懂的-黄色网址有那些-免费超爽视频-免费大片黄国产在线观看

專注Java教育14年 全國咨詢/投訴熱線:400-8080-105
動力節點LOGO圖
始于2009,口口相傳的Java黃埔軍校
首頁 hot資訊 Shiro驗證碼的配置

Shiro驗證碼的配置

更新時間:2022-02-08 11:14:31 來源:動力節點 瀏覽1596次

shiro結合spring進行權限管理,項目還未上線,權限系統還未開啟,先把用到的驗證碼和登陸過濾部分功能記錄一下

1.驗證碼是否開啟:

<bean id="securityManager" class="org.apache.shiro.web.mgt.DefaultWebSecurityManager" >
        <property name="realm" ref="shiroDbRealm" />
        <property name="cacheManager" ref="shiroEhcacheManager" />
    </bean>
<!--     <bean id="userServiceImpl" class="com.joloplay.security.service.impl.UserServiceImpl"></bean> -->
<!--     <bean id="userRoleServiceImpl" class="com.joloplay.security.service.impl.UserRoleServiceImpl"></bean> -->
<!-- Spring Data Jpa配置 -->   
    <bean id="shiroDbRealm" class="com.joloplay.security.shiro.ShiroDbRealm"  depends-on="securityUserDao,userRoleDao">
        <property name="userService" ref="userServiceImpl"/>
        <property name="userRoleService" ref="userRoleServiceImpl"/>
        <property name="useCaptcha" value="true"/>
    </bean>

修改下面的bean中的 "useCaptcha"屬性的value值即可,TRUE為開啟驗證碼,FALSE為不開啟。

2.通過配置,使相應的請求跳過登陸過濾器:

<bean id="shiroFilter" class="org.apache.shiro.spring.web.ShiroFilterFactoryBean">
        <property name="securityManager" ref="securityManager" />
        <property name="loginUrl" value="/login.do" />
        <property name="successUrl" value="/ui/index.do" />
        <property name="filters">
            <map>         
<!--                 <entry key="authc" value-ref="baseFormAuthenticationFilter"/> -->
<!--                 是否啟用驗證碼檢驗 -->
                <entry key="authc" value-ref="captchaFormAuthenticationFilter"/>
            </map>
        </property>
        <property name="filterChainDefinitions">
            <value>
                /sdkData/*.do =anon
                /infoFee/*.do =anon
                /Captcha.jpg = anon
                /include/** = anon
                /login/timeout = anon
                /login.do = authc
                /logout = logout
                /ui/*.do = user
                /ui/index/*.do = user
                /ui/** = anon
                /*.jsp = anon
                /*.html = anon
                /** = user
             </value>
        </property>
    </bean>

只需要在filterChainDefinetions屬性中,將請求的URL列出即可,設置為anon,即實現不登陸就可訪問的效果。如果大家想了解更多相關知識,不妨來關注一下動力節點的Shiro視頻教程,里面的內容豐富,由淺到深,通俗易懂,適合沒有基礎的朋友學習,希望對大家能夠有所幫助哦。

提交申請后,顧問老師會電話與您溝通安排學習

免費課程推薦 >>
技術文檔推薦 >>
主站蜘蛛池模板: 国产特黄1级毛片 | 青草青草久热精品视频在线网站 | 免费在线观看污片 | a级在线免费 | 欧美中文综合在线视频 | 国内精品久久久久影院蜜芽 | 老司机午夜视频在线观看 | 在线观看不卡视频 | 午夜激情免费 | 欧美有码在线观看 | 欧美人与动欧交视频 | 欧洲在线一区 | 中国一级特黄剌激爽毛片 | 色一色综合| 先锋资源av | 美日韩在线观看 | 日本网站在线 | 国产精品亚洲欧美日韩久久 | 久久精品视频一区二区三区 | 国产激情一级毛片久久久 | 亚洲噜噜噜噜噜影院在线播放 | 日本欧美高清全视频 | 视频国产精品丝袜第一页 | 最近2019中文字幕大全7 | 18在线观看的 | 午夜激情影院 | 日本大臿亚洲香蕉大片 | 青草视频国产 | 天天操天天碰 | 亚洲激情 | 欧美综合成人 | 我把寡妇日出水好爽视频 | 国产高清在线不卡 | 亚洲一级伦理 | 黄网站色视频免费观看w | 久草视频资源站 | 一个人看的www免费视频 | 在线观看国产精品日本不卡网 | 91最新免费地址入口 | www.伊人.com | 国产一区在线视频 |